17) Remove the grid weight tool, and check that the gap to the grid frame bending surface
and grid is uniform.
* If this gap is not uniform (if the grid has been adhered at an angle), peel off the
grid from the grid frame, and repeat steps 10) to 16).
* A tolerance of less than one degree is acceptable in the angle at which the grid is
mounted vis-a-vis the rows of sensor pixels. However, an angle of less than 0.3
degree is preferred for optimal functioning of the grid stripe reduction process.
18) After applying pressure to the adhered area by hand, place the grid weight tool (5 kg)
slowly on the grid, and leave it standing for 20 minutes.
* Take care not to allow the grid weight tool to drop onto the grid.
* No guarantees are made for the adhesion strength if the tool is left under
pressure for a period shorter than 20 minutes.
